Deficiency record · 9

13 - Propulsion and Auxiliary Machinery › N/A - No Subsystem › Propulsion main engine
Issued 21 June 2024 Resolved
The machinery shall be of a design and construction adequate for the service for which they are intended and shall be so installed and protected as to reduce to a minimum any danger to persons on board. Vessel experienced a propulsion irregularity while transiting on the Mississippi River. SOLAS (20) II-1/26.1, Code 60.
Action required: 60 - Rectify deficiencies prior to movement
Resolved 21 June 2024
Resolution: Crew tightened loose wire.

14 - Pollution Prevention › 141 - MARPOL Annex I › Oil filtering equipment
Issued 9 January 2023 Resolved
ANY SHIP ABOVE 10,000 SHALL BE FITTED WITH OIL FILTERING EQUIPMENT COMPLYING WITH PARAGRAPH 7. OF THIS REGULATION. EQUIPMENT SHALL BE OF A DESIGN APPROVED BY THE ADMINISTRATION AND SHALL ENSURE THAT ANY OILY MIXTURE DISCHARGE INTO THE SEA AFTER PASSING THROUGH THE SYSTEM HAS AN OIL CONTENT NOT EXCEEDING 15 PPM. IN CONSIDERING THE DESIGN OF SUCH EQUIPMENT AND APPROVALS, THE ADMINISTRATION SHALL HAVE REGARD TO THE SPECIFICATION RECOMMENDED BY THE ORGANIZATION, TO INCLUDE MEPC.107(49). OILY WATER SEPARATOR WAS INOPERABLE AND THE 15PPM BILGE ALARM RECORDING DEVICE COULD NOT RETRIEVE STORED DATA REQUIRED BY MEPC.107(49) PER 4.2.
Condition: Improper/Lack of Maintenance
Action required: 17 - Rectify deficiencies prior to departure
Resolved 10 January 2023
Resolution: Vessel demonstrated proper operation of OWS and OCM Log.

03 - Water/Weathertight Conditions › N/A - No Subsystem › Other (load lines)
Issued 27 April 2021 Resolved
The ring, lines and lettering of the load line mark shall be painted in white or yellow on a dark background. While conducting deck walk PCSO observed a blue contrasting color on the load line mark.
Condition: Placed in Improper Service
Action required: 40 - Rectify deficiencies prior to next US port after sailing foreign
Due 3 May 2021
Resolved 29 April 2021
Resolution: BV class surveyor attended the vessel and observed that the vessel repainted the loadlines with white paint.
